Skip to content

Conversation

@lumburovskalina
Copy link
Collaborator

@lumburovskalina lumburovskalina commented Dec 17, 2025

Copy link
Contributor

@andhreljaKern andhreljaKern left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

React Components Review

Quick review of shared component changes:

✅ Changes Look Good

1. Icon Updates

  • Added 3 new icons, removed 2
  • Clean enum-based approach
  • No breaking changes visible

2. KernTable Cell Components

  • Added 18 lines for new cell types
  • Likely for data block column rendering
  • Follows existing patterns

3. WebSocket Constants

  • Added 10 data block-related constants
  • Removed 2 old constants
  • Clean integration

⚠️ Minor Concerns

1. No Type Exports

  • If new cell types were added, ensure TypeScript types are exported
  • Frontend should have proper typing for new cells

2. WebSocket Constant Names

  • Verify: New constants match backend WebSocket message types exactly
  • Typos in WS constants cause silent failures

3. Progress Fix Commit

  • Commit: "Progress fix" on Jan 22
  • Question: What progress issue was fixed?
  • Recommendation: More descriptive commit messages

📋 Recommendations

  1. Verify WebSocket constant names match backend exactly
  2. Add TypeScript types for new cell components if missing
  3. Test WebSocket integration end-to-end

Status: ✅ APPROVE - Small, focused changes. No blocking issues.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ants